在ifs 後台有時從外部匯入資料,直接資料oracle報錯資訊可讀性較差,現改進校驗過程,如下:
procedure validate_date___( value_ in varchar2,
format_ in varchar2)
is tmp_date_ date;
begin
tmp_date_ := to_date(value_,format_);
exception
when others then
end validate_date___;
procedure validate_number___( value_ in varchar2)
isbegin
if ext_file_message_api.is_column_numeric( value_ ) then
null;
else
end if;
end validate_number___;
這樣ifs報錯的資訊可讀性就比較好,可以清楚看到錯誤的相關資訊.
Struts2校驗之數字,日期校驗
struts2編寫驗證規則配置檔案驗證資料時,出現乙個問題,如果輸入的字段是字段是資料或日期時,比如說我的配置檔案中寫了這麼兩個驗證 輸入非數字資訊點提交時,出現的不是在配置檔案所定義的提示資訊,後來跟蹤 時發現org.apache.struts2.interceptor.strutsconvers...
java 日期校驗 可以校驗閏年
校驗日期為2012 02 30 23 05 00 但是不能校驗閏年 string strregex 0 9 0 9 0 9 0 9 0 1 9 1 0 2 0 1 9 1 2 0 9 3 0 1 0 1 0 9 2 0 4 0 5 0 9 0 5 0 9 string strtime 2012 02...
身份證校驗,手機號校驗,數字校驗
1 身份證校驗 身份證號 var idcard idcard val 身份證校驗 var reg 1 9 0 9 1 9 0 9 0 9 xx if reg.test idcard 15 0 9 18 0 9 d if myreg.test mobile val alert2 請輸入有效的手機號碼!...